It outlines the steps, timing, marketing, sales, and distribution efforts needed to ensure the product reaches the right customers and achieves its business goals.
Synonyms: Product Introduction Plan, Go-to-Market Strategy, Launch Plan, Product Release Strategy

A well-crafted product launch strategy helps align teams, manage resources efficiently, and maximize the product's market impact. It reduces risks by anticipating challenges and ensures a smooth introduction that can drive customer adoption and revenue growth.
Product managers use launch strategies to coordinate cross-functional teams including marketing, sales, customer support, and development. The strategy defines target audiences, key messages, launch timelines, and promotional activities to create excitement and demand for the product.
Examples include phased rollouts where the product is introduced to select markets first, coordinated marketing campaigns across digital and traditional channels, and leveraging early customer feedback to refine the product post-launch.
